With the grocery store shelves bare, the first night of Hanukkah seems like it’s going to be a bust. Now, quirky heroine Harriet must collaborate with friends and neighbors to create an unexpectedly perfect Hanukkah feast.
The menorah, candles, and dreidels are all set. Now there’s only one thing left to do . . .
Harriet Hubbard roller skates to the grocery store to stock up on ingredients for her first night of Hanukkah feast. But—oh, no! The store shelves are bare. No latkes, sufganiyot, or chocolate gelt in sight. And her guests are nearly here! What’s a frazzled party host to do?
A zany Hanukkah tale about teamwork, adaptability, and thinking on one’s feet (or skates!).
